I finally got around to buying (or rather: finding) a connector between the video output of my A1200 and my PC monitor. DBLPal works fine (I'm pleasantly surprised at the stability of the image), but there's two points left:
I can't seem to get a full screen picture. Any idea how I might? (Might be monitor drivers)
When launching DOpus (and this will probably happen with other programs as well), it opens it own screen, in PAL... How can I set it so that it'll take the WB screenmode?

Amigaboy
21 September 2001, 09:46
There's a program called ModePro which I used to use to tell programs to open on a specific screen
It's on Aminet http://wuarchive.wustl.edu/pub/aminet/util/cdity/ModePro.lha

Akira
21 September 2001, 18:08
About point one.. could be that you have to enlarge the monitor's VSIZE and HSIZE settings, that's all ;)
My monitor saves lots of modes, each time it finds a new one I get a shitty picture which I proceed to enlarge and correct, then I save it and presto... everytime that mode appears it remembers the configuration.
